
Two New Unlocks In BattleBlock Theater This Week

Did you purchase the full version of BattleBlock Theater on Xbox Live? The Behemoth has some great news for you! As you most likely know each week you’ll be able to unlock a special head for your prisoner. What’s the news this week? TWO HEADS! You of course know another head since it’s a new week but The Behemoth has always been good at adding in more for the fans. To access the ...[Read More]

Lost Password

Sign Up